Output ed34c8391b66bfb612bd2a14526fc5a5b9091b603de0ac78caf5f6ef0b5167f9:1

value
4845994211
script pubkey
OP_0 OP_PUSHBYTES_20 7de6e872c05eaa005024649c7ffad640e2310464
address
tb1q0hnwsukqt64qq5pyvjw8l7kkgr3rzpryxrcnm2
transaction
ed34c8391b66bfb612bd2a14526fc5a5b9091b603de0ac78caf5f6ef0b5167f9
confirmations
114044
spent
true